Admin history: Rear-Admiral (Retired) Satyindra Singh was born in Lahore in 1920. He was a naval Lieutenant in 1946 and was in Delhi in August 1947. He advanced to become a Rear Admiral. Singh later became a naval historian of the Indian Navy.
